你查询的IP:[119.58.69.105]  地理位置:中国–北京–北京国际信息中心机房

最新查询203.90.220.86 219.216.151.44 122.240.208.112 122.8.14.0 119.19.77.74 116.8.68.232 119.84.7.51 221.14.201.115 219.216.49.95 119.58.69.105 219.244.87.124 202.149.160.252 116.52.91.120 123.136.80.222 116.193.32.48 122.204.5.68 118.239.196.218 117.121.192.152 166.111.187.24 222.125.12.132 118.224.229.145 192.188.170.29 117.21.31.7 119.96.151.163 219.242.93.105 125.169.233.111 59.172.69.202 203.196.83.25 220.192.39.179 202.125.176.77 124.254.174.195